2.3. Experimental
Z08 was added into soybean wastewater in 250 mL flasks with a concentration of 840 mg/L (dry weight). The flasks were tightened by oxygen enriching membranes and were rotated at 120 rpm with treatment temperature around 26–30 _C. The dissolved oxygen (DO) was kept around 1.0 mg/L. Four levels of ratio of food and microbe (F/M, mg-COD/mg-biomass), 40, 20, 10 and 2 were tested. Two pretreatment methods were used: coagulation and 24 h yeast degradation (Zhang et al., 2005). Post-treatment with activated sludge (sludge concentration of 3400 mg/L) was used after 72 h Z08 treatment.
